**Director of Firmware and Software Engineering**

3 days ago


San Francisco, California, United States Fellow Full time
About the Role

We are seeking a highly experienced and skilled Director of Firmware and Software Engineering to lead our firmware and mobile application software teams. As a key member of our engineering organization, you will be responsible for developing and executing strategies to drive innovation and growth in our connected coffee products.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ead the development and implementation of firmware and software engineering strategies to drive innovation and growth in our connected coffee products.
  • Oversee the design, development, and testing of firmware and software for our connected coffee products.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including hardware engineering, product management, and program management, to ensure seamless integration and delivery of our products.
  • Develop and manage budgets, timelines, and resource plans to ensure successful project execution.
  • Identify and mitigate technical and execution risks to ensure the safety and efficacy of our appliances.
  • Lead and mentor a team of embedded software engineers to drive technical excellence and innovation.
  • Stay up-to-date with the latest architecture approaches in secure IoT device provisioning and management for consumer hardware.
  • Develop and implement processes to ensure compliance with safety certifications and regulatory requirements.
Requirements
  • BS degree or higher in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Computer Engineering, or equivalent experience.
  • 7+ years of technical experience in embedded software/firmware development and integration experience with hardware and software, with more than 3 years of management experience.
  • 3+ years of management experience in embedded systems, including hardware and software design, IoT communication protocol design, and control systems.
  • Experience developing software in C, C++, Swift, and with backend frameworks such as Node. Experience with lightweight device operating systems such as FreeRTOS.
  • Familiarity with safety certifications and compliance standards required for connected consumer hardware products.
